Explore the multiverse of Backrooms, a world built from diverse lore and unique author expansions. Solve puzzles, use tools, and survive against relentless monsters. Some levels are calm and safe, while others push your fear to the limit. Can you escape the dangers that lurk around every corner?
In this game, you will encounter more than just same-sized anthropomorphic creatures. Some monsters are comparable in size to a human, while others are far larger and more imposing.
Throughout the level, you will discover a variety of tools required to progress. Each tool is seamlessly integrated into the character’s animations.
In this game, you will encounter both classic Backrooms levels and entirely new ones. The Backrooms exist as a multiverse, where you may meet other travelers and discover alternate versions of familiar levels.

There is roadmap. I am planning to add 3 new levels after release. Honestly I planned to publish only 4 levels for early access, however it was very poor as I think. This plan is not finish, perhaps post release new maps will differ from current plan, or I will add more than 3 new maps. I wish to organize voting and ask players which levels they want to play, I think I can do it when discord channel will be bigger =) . So 8 levels will be available in early access, and then I will add 3 or more than 3 levels after.

This feels like the game was severely unfinished before getting released to early access ngl. Level 1: The Entity is very easy to avoid and isn't really scary he kinda jst looks silly. The puzzle for this did not work for me idk why and because of that I had to look up a tutorial, I couldn't for the life of me find any numbers in the red clock rooms. Level 2: The environment for this level was really good but it felt underused because the puzzle could be done in genuinely 2 minutes. Level 3: This is by FAR the best area in the game however it is sadly underused cause the boat controls are weird and don't really make any sense (a boat is not controlled by levers like that) The puzzle wasn't really a puzzle and was basically jst a driving simulator ngl which is a shame cause this area has so much potential Level 4: The creatures in this level could be scary if they were given a slight speed boost and the area was darker ngl (that is one of this games issues with the earlier levels, all levels are really bright which takes away from the horror) The puzzle is once again jst go find some random level and it magically opens a random door which gets boring quickly. Level 5: Literally jst the same room copy pasted over and over again until you get to this room with another lever The puzzle here isn't well telegraphed like there is pretty much no indication the slides will teleport you which isn't the biggest deal but honestly I think it could've been communicated better cause when it first happened to me it felt like a bug, if this was better communicated it could be a good mechanic ngl. Level 6: I stopped playing here cause I couldn't be bothered to continue past here. The creature can get you through walls which isn't the biggest deal but also idk the drones feel very clunky to use ect. Overall: Excellent environmental design, however the actual levels are so small they don't feel like the backrooms or anything liminal at all and all the really good environments are wasted with bad puzzles imo. The monsters are not very scary at all and are really easy to avoid and don't do anything, there's no introduction to them, they are kinda jst there, the bonekeeper or whatever he was called is the worst offender of this and kinda needs some kind of visual overhaul as right now he is not very scary and extremely easy to avoid (can be forgiven cause it's level 1) The inventory is probably the worst part of this game it's not very well made IMO and jst looks like you used a bunch of free assets spend 20 minutes coding it then left it in and called it a day, Being able to have almond water in your hotbar would be way better than jst right clicking it and pressing use Imo. This game jst feels half baked and feels like it should have been developed way more before release Imo I personally would NOT say this is worth £8.50 as of right now however if the game went through some major improvements it probably would be.
